Mexican officials say sportswear giant took design idea from Indigenous community in country’s southern Oaxaca state. Mexico’s government is seeking compensation from Adidas, accusing the sportswear giant of cultural appropriation for launching a new shoe design strikingly similar to traditional Indigenous footwear known as huaraches.
